Why Weight Changes After Hysterectomy



After a hysterectomy, your body undergoes several changes — especially if the ovaries are removed.

Key reasons for post-surgery weight gain include:
- Lower estrogen may slow metabolism
- Reduced physical activity during recovery
- Stress and pain can influence eating habits
- Loss of muscle mass

Best Workouts for Recovery and Fat Loss



Once your doctor clears you for activity, start slow and stay consistent.

Recommended exercise includes:
- Gentle but effective for burning fat
- Strength training
- Yoga or Pilates
- Low-impact cardio (cycling, elliptical)

Aim for a combination of strength, cardio, and flexibility training for well-rounded fitness.
